The Grammar of Conjugation

In linguistics, to conjugate means to change the form of a verb to reflect different grammatical categories such as person, number, gender, tense, or mood. In English, we do this relatively sparingly compared to languages like Spanish or French, but we still see it in action:

  • First-person singular: I run to the store.
  • Third-person singular: He runs to the store.
  • Past tense: She ran to the store.

When you conjugate a verb, you are adjusting its ending or its internal structure so that it agrees with the subject of the sentence. Without this process, sentences would lose their logical flow and become difficult to interpret.

Conjugation in Science and Biology

The term conjugate is not limited to the realm of grammar. In chemistry and biology, the word takes on a different, though related, meaning: "to join together."

Chemistry and Biology Applications

When scientists speak of a conjugate, they are often referring to molecules or compounds that have been joined together in a specific way. For instance:

  1. Chemical bonds: Organic compounds are considered conjugated when they contain alternating double and single bonds.
  2. Biology: In microbiology, bacteria can conjugate by transferring genetic material to one another through direct contact.
  3. Botany: The adjective can describe leaves, such as the conjugate leaflets found on certain trees, where leaflets grow in pairs along a central stem.

Common Mistakes to Avoid

Even advanced learners sometimes stumble when using this term. One common mistake is confusing the verb conjugate with the term inflect. While they are similar, "inflect" is a broader term that refers to changing the form of a word, including nouns and adjectives (like changing "cat" to "cats"). Conjugate is strictly reserved for verbs.

Another issue is using the word incorrectly in non-linguistic contexts. Remember that if you are discussing chemistry, you are referring to the joining of substances, not the grammatical changing of words. Always ensure the context makes it clear whether you are talking about syntax or chemistry.

Frequently Asked Questions

Is conjugate only used for verbs?

In a grammatical sense, yes, it is almost exclusively used for verbs. However, as an adjective or a noun, it can apply to chemical compounds, biological processes, or even mathematical pairs.

Do all languages conjugate verbs the same way?

No. Languages differ significantly in their complexity. Some languages, like Chinese, do not conjugate verbs at all in the traditional sense, while others, like Latin or Greek, have highly complex systems that change the verb based on many different grammatical factors.

What is the difference between a conjugated protein and a simple protein?

A simple protein consists only of amino acids. A conjugated protein is one that is joined to a non-protein component, such as a lipid or a carbohydrate, to perform a specific function in an organism.
